Sat 1197418729676743

decimal
268967.1229676743
degree
0°58967′839″1229676743‴
percentile
57.01993957113829%
name
fjfcuikptda
cycle
0
epoch
1
period
133
block
268967
offset
1229676743
timestamp
rarity
common
inscriptions
location
9e56245dd697aa3ed58409655bbdeb9c3b5453cd4cef95a9014bc9968bda538a:4:29666803275
address
3QfdvXEcjYDHBKu8CTk2zBpWxq9iBRewc7